Life Hacks for Hard Times

James 1:1-18 Sermon Big Idea:  The best life hacks are not always easy, but lead to the best results. Want joy?  Endure trials. (v. 2-4) Want wisdom? Ask the one who has it to give. (v. 5-8) Want to feel good about life? Live a lowly life. (v. 9-11) Want a crown of life? Be found faithful. (v. 12-15) Want perfect things? Look up not around. A Rejected King

Sermon Scripture:  1 Samuel 16 Sermon Big Idea:  Rejection is a heart condition. Will we believe in our hearts how Jesus came into the world and what He came to do? Israel rejected God as King because they didn’t like what they could see. (1 Samuel 8:1-7) God rejected Saul as King because of what Saul wouldn’t see. It’s all about the outfit

Adam and Eve recognized their nakedness. (Genesis 3:7) Surrendering to Jesus is being recognized as a disciple of Jesus. (Matthew 22:1-14) As we follow Jesus we can recognize the wrinkles falling from our life. (Ephesians 5:25-27) Our good works will make us recognizable as the bride. (Revelation 19:1-9) May our clothing reflect not our past, but our wrinkle-free future of righteous deeds.
